Economy Hotel Memphis 3*
Providing 15 rooms, the 3-star Economy Hotel Memphis is approximately a 15-minute drive from the Art Museum and Egyptian Institute of the University of Memphis. This Memphis hotel provides Wi-Fi, which is available in public areas.
The hotel is located 4.9 km from Arthur Halle Stadium in Memphis. The art museum "Dixon Gallery and Gardens" is also nearly a 20-minute ride away.
Facilities
Parking options
- Parking
Property services
- 24-hour reception
General facilities
- No smoking on site
Pets
- No pets allowed !